*$2,500 Sign-on Bonus* Woodfords is growing an seeking a dedicated and compassionate Speech-Language Pathologist (SLP) to join our Early Childhood Services (ECS) and Special Purpose Private School (SPPS) programs. This position will begin at our Waterville school and transition mid-year to our newly constructed Manchester campus, thoughtfully designed to support therapeutic, collaborative programming for students across ages and developmental needs. To support this transition, this role includes a $2,500 sign-on bonus and relocation assistance for eligible candidates. Position Summary Woodfords' ECS and SPPS programs serve learners PreK-5th grade diagnosed with intellectual and/or developmental disabilities. Services are delivered in a therapeutic, treatment-based educational environment , where interdisciplinary collaboration is central to student success. As the SLP, you'll play a vital role in helping students build communication skills, confidence, and meaningful connections-while working alongside a highly supportive clinical and educational team. - Provide direct, on-site speech-language therapy to a caseload of students
- Conduct speech and language evaluations for initial placement and ongoing progress monitoring
- Develop individualized Plans of Care, quarterly progress reports, and discharge summaries
- Participate in IEP, IFSP, and family meetings as scheduled or required
- Collaborate closely with Behavior Analysts, Occupational Therapists, Social Workers, and Teaching Staff to deliver cohesive, student-centered programming
- Provide training and guidance to teaching staff around speech and communication goals
- Supervise speech assistants in accordance with Maine Board of Examiners requirements, as applicable

Woodfords Family Services is a nonprofit organization that's been committed to the support and inclusion of people with special needs and their families in Maine communities for over 55 years! Today, the organization provides a wide array of clinical, educational, behavioral health, residential, community and family support programs to more than 2,000 children, youth and adults with autism, developmental disabilities, intellectual disabilities and/or mental health diagnoses throughout the state. Additionally, the agency is accredited by the Council on Accreditation (COA), whose program of quality improvement is designed to identify providers that have met high performance standards and have made a commitment to their stakeholders to deliver the very best quality services.
